Luca 7:19


7:19 Ioan a chemat pe doi dintre ucenicii sai, si i-a trimis la Isus sa-L intrebe: Tu esti Acela care are sa vina, sau sa asteptam pe altul?

Doi dintre ucenicii sai. Literal, ,,doi anumiti ucenici ai sai”. Intrebarea cu privire la mesianitatea lui Isus a pornit de la ucenicii lui Ioan, nu de la Ioan insusi (DA 214, 215) si Ioan era tulburat de faptul ca acesti oameni cultivau necredinta cu privire la propria marturie a lui Ioan ca Isus era cu adevarat Cel Fagaduit (DA 216). Daca propriii ucenicii lui Isus puneau la indoiala solia lui, cum se putea astepta ca altii sa creada? Erau unele lucruri pe care Ioan nu le intelegea – ca de pilda adevarata natura a imparatiei mesianice si pentru ce Isus nu a facut nimic pentru a efectua eliberarea lui din inchisoare. Dar in ciuda indoielilor care-l framantau, el nu a parasit credinta sa ca Isus era cu adevarat Hristosul (vezi DA 216; cf. v. 24). Dezamagirea si nelinistea tulburau sufletul intemnitatului izolat, dar el se abtinea sa discute aceste preocupari ale propriei sale minti cu ucenicii Sai.

I-a trimis la Isus. In nadejdea ca o intrevedere personala cu Isus le va intari credinta, ca ei vor aduce la intoarcere o solie care sa intareasca credinta pentru aceilalti ucenici ai sai si ca el va putea primi o solie personala pentru a clarifica propria sa gandire, Ioan a trimis pe cei doi la Isus. Daca Ioan era in inchisoare de la Macherus, pe partea rasariteana a Marii Moarte (vezi la cap. 3,20), cei doi soli ar fi luat probabil drumul de pe valea Iordanului si odata ajunsi in Galileea ar fi putut usor cerceta si afla unde se gasea Isus la data aceea. Ei trebuie sa fi facut pe jos 75 de mile in fiecare directie si au intrebuintat 3 zile in fiecare directie. Aceasta inseamna ca ei au fost pe drum cel putin o saptamana intreaga sau chiar mai mult, socotind ziua pe care au petrecut-o cu Isus deoarece, fara indoiala, ei nu au calatorit in Sabat.

Tu esti Acela? In textul grec cuvantul ,,tu” este emfatic.

Acela care are sa vina. Gr. ho erchomenos, care era adesea folosit ca o expresie mesianica, poate intemeiata originar pe Psalmii 118,26 (vezi la Matei 3,11; 21,9; Marcu 11,9; Luca 19,38; vezi la Ioan 6,14; 11,27). Ho erchomenos este folosit si cu privire la Hristos cu referire la a doua lui venire (vezi Matei 23,39; Luca 13,35; Evrei 10,37; Apocalipsa 1,4.8).

Dumnezeu ingaduie sa vina ceasuri de perplexitate si la cei mai valorosi si mai vrednici dintre slujitorii Sai, pentru a le intari credinta si increderea in El. Uneori, cand este necesar pentru dezvoltarea propriului lor caracter sau pentru binele lucrarii lui Dumnezeu de pe pamant, El ingaduie ca ei sa treaca prin experiente care par sa sugereze ca El i-a uitat. Asa a fost cu Isus cand a atarnat pe cruce (vezi Matei 27,46; DA 753, 754). Asa a fost cu Iov (vezi Iov 1,21; 13,15). Chiar si Ilie, prototipul lui Ioan Botezatorul (vezi la Matei 4,5; Matei 17,10), a avut clipele sale de descurajare (vezi 1 Regi 19,4). Avand in vedre lucrul acesta, poate fi usor inteles ca experienta lui Ioan in inchisoare pentru o perioada de aproape un an, in providenta induratoare a lui Dumnezeu, a fost ingaduita ca incurajare pentru alte nenumarate mii care in anii de mai tarziu, urmau sa sufere martiraj (vezi DA 224). Stiind ca credinta lui Ioan nu va da gres (vezi 1 Corinteni 10,13). Dumnezeu a intarit pe profet sa suporte. Statornic pana la sfarsit, Ioan chiar la inchisoare sau moarte, iese in evidenta ca o ,,lumina care este aprinsa si lumineaza” (Ioan 5,35), taria si rabdarea lui luminand cararea intunecoasa a vietii pentru martorii lui Isus in decursul secolelor.

Este potrivit sa intrebam cum a putut Ioan sa spuna: ,,El trebuie sa creasca, iar eu sa ma micsorez” (Ioan 3,30) si sa accepte fara murmur lunile de izolare din inchisoare si apoi moartea din mainile lui Irod. Secretul era ca ,,atingerea iubirii divine il transformase” (DA 179) – inima lui era in stare buna. El era dispus sa fie credincios fata de misiunea sa in ciuda faptului ca in oarecare masura interpreta gresit natura imparatiei lui Hristos, o conceptie gresita pe care el o impartasea cu contemporanii sai (DA 215). Chiar si ucenicii lui Isus dupa inviere, considerau ca El era pe punctul de a-Si aseza imparatia slavei pe pamant ( Fapte 1,6; cf. Matei 24,3). Hristos a spus Fariseilor: ,,Imparatia lui Dumnezeu nu vine pe vazute…Caci iata ca Imparatia lui Dumnezeu este inauntrul vostru” (Luca 17,20, 21). Cat de adesea s-a intamplat ca s-au ivit neintelegeri datorita unei intelegeri gresite a unei afirmatii a profetiei Bibliei. Tocmai parerile preconcepute ale ucenicilor, in ciuda a ceea ce Domnul incercase sa-i invete, au facut din moartea si ingroparea Lui o experienta atat de amara pentru ei (DA 412, 772, 796). Experienta lor ar putea fi pe buna dreptate o invatatura pentru noi astazi de a studia cu toata sarguinta soliile pe care Inspiratia le-a trimis cu privire la ceasul de criza care ne sta inainte (GC 594, 598; TM 116).

Altul. Ceea ce Isus a spus si a facut – predicile si minunile Lui – nu erau exact ceea ce asteptase Ioan. Isus parea ca este multumit sa adune in jurul Sau o ceata de ucenici si sa mearga prin tara invatand si vindecand pe oameni (vezi DA 215). Ioan era chinuit de indoiala cu privire la faptul daca Isus era Mesia, deoarece El nu se conforma conceptiei populare cu privire la cum urma sa fie Mesia si ce urma sa faca El cand va veni. Intrebarea neexprimata a lui Ioan ar fi aceasta. ,,Esti TU felul de Mesia pe care trebuie sa-l asteptam?”

Special note for ANDROID SmartPhones
I recommend to download PhoneMe emulator for Android from here. Especially I recommend phoneME Advanced - Foundation Profile + MIDP High Resolution b168 rev20547 from here, or from here.

Then you have to build your application, to transfer the .jar and .jad files on your mobile phone and run using this nice emulator.

1. Install a Zip Utility from Android Market.

2. Install a File Manager from Android Market.

3. Download and install PhoneMe, as mentioned above.

4. Build your application by using Download Multilingual Service or Dynamic Download (zip).

5. Copy the zip file into your Android Phone and unzip the content in a folder, and then write down the path to the unzipped files and the name of the .jad file.

6. Launch PhoneMe from your smartphone.

7. Inside PhoneMe, write to the main window the path and the name to the .jad file, above mentioned. Will look something like: file:///mnt/sd/download/BiblePhone.jad and then press enter.

8. The application will be installed, and next a hyperlink will be available below the above mentioned textbox. On this way you can install as many of MIDP application you like on your Android Phone.


How to install the application in Java Mobile enabled phones

It is possible now to have the Holy Scriptures on your mobile phone and to read it wherever you are due to the Mobile Information Device Profile (MIDP) technology in 1.0 and 2.0 versions, developed for Java applications.

A good advice is to try in the beginning the MIDP 1.0 / 128 Kbytes version, and progressively to advance to MIDP 2.0 and larger volumes (512 Kbytes or more).

The application is available for MIDP 2.0, MIDP 1.0. You have only to select one table on the field MIDP2.0 or MIDP1.0, according to the desired Bible version. Then, you shall make a click on the JAR (Java Archive) file in order to obtain the software to be installed on your mobile phone.

I recommend you to start with STARTER(MIDP1.0old) edition, then to continue with INTERMEDIATE(MIDP1.0), and in the end, if the mobile phone supports this thing, to try to install the ADVANCED (MIDP2.0) edition. Also, start with 128 kbytes volumes, continue with 512 kbytes, and at the end try the version in one file.

There are cases where the mobile phone requires so called JAD (Java Descriptor) files. These JAD files has to be uploaded, on this case, together with the desired JAR files(s).

There are different methods to download the applications in your mobile phone as follows:
1. Directly from Internet by using a WAP or GPRS connection
2. By using the infrared port of the mobile phone
3. By wireless Bluetooth access to the mobile phone
4. By cable link between PC ad mobile phone
5. If none from the above cases are valid

Next, we shall examine each case in order to have a successfully installation of the software.


1. Directly from Internet by using a WAP or GPRS connection
 

If your have Internet access on your mobile phone (e.g. WAP or GPRS), it is enough to access https://biblephone.intercer.net/wap/  from the browser of the mobile phone, and to access the desired Bible version, and then to make an option about MIDP1.0 or MIDP2.0, and finally to select the desired module (e.g. one or more). After the last selection, the desired version will be downloaded on your mobile phone.

Many phones have only this option for installing JAVA appplications.

2. By using the infrared port of the mobile phone

Sometimes there is a need for a special uploader software for specific mobile phones.

If you don't have access to Internet directly from your mobile phone, then you shall have to pass to this step requiring to have infrared ports on your mobile phone and on the computer.
a. On this case, you will download the application by using the computer from the Internet (i.e. JAR files).
b. Once the application is downloaded (preferable on the desktop) you will have to activate the infrared port on the mobile phone and align it with the infrared port of the computer (preferable laptop).

c. Then a window will appear asking what file you want to send to the mobile phone. Next, you will select the downloaded JAR file, and after OK, the mobile phone will ask you if you want to load that file. You say YES and the application will be downloaded on your mobile phone.
d. Probably, you will be asked by the mobile phone where you want to save it (e.g. on the games or applications directories). After you made this selection, the file will be ready to be loaded for run.
The displaying preference can be set inside the application in order to have larger fonts, full screen display etc.

3. By wireless Bluetooth access to the mobile phone

Sometimes there is a need for a special uploader software for specific mobile phones.
This situation is similar with the infrared case. You have only to activate Bluetooth access on your mobile phone (check if exists) and on the computer (check if exists).

4. By cable link between PC ad mobile phone
Sometimes there is a need for a special uploader software for specific mobile phones.
On this case the steps are as follows:

a. On this case, you will download the application by using the computer from the Internet (i.e. JAR files).
b. Once the application is downloaded (preferable on the desktop) you will have to set up the wired connection between the mobile phone and the computer. Next, you will start the synchronization / data transfer application and download the JAR file in your mobile phone. Surely, you will have to consult the CD of your mobile phone.
c. By this application you shall transfer into your mobile phone the JAR file in the games or applications directories. Next, you will have to select for run the JAR desired file.

5. If none from the above cases are valid
On this unhappy case, I recommend you to find a friend with a laptop having infrared / Bluetooth capabilities, or to buy a data link cable, or to change your current model of mobile phone.
Unfortunately, some models of mobile phones require only WAP/GPRS in order to download and run Java applications.


Sometimes there is a need for a special uploader software for specific mobile phones. Therefore check the documentation of them and also the page for specific models.

Why so many versions? Simple, because not all the mobile phones support the Bible in one file with MIDP 2.0 (the most advanced for the time being).
